The invention relates to a device for cardiopulmonary massage and/or resuscitation of a patient
  • a support board on which the patient lies with his back;
  • a massage device connected directly to the support board, which has:
  • a portal support;
  • an arm arranged on the portal support and projecting above the patient's chest;
  • a reversibly drivable massage stamp arranged at the free end of the boom, wherein
    • the massage stamp can be positioned at a target contact area on the patient's chest for carrying out a cardiopulmonary massage.

However, paramedics often face the problem that they first have to transport a patient, for example from an apartment or from the scene of an accident, to an emergency vehicle or a helicopter using suitable carrying aids, although it may well be that the chest compressions are not interrupted during this transport process shall be. The known device is certainly capable of continuing the massage with the pressure stamp even while the patient is being transported, for example using a stretcher or a sling. During such transport processes, however, it can easily happen that the patient lying on the support board changes his position - possibly very suddenly - relative to it, which in practice, for example when transporting the patient up a staircase, then leads to a somewhat continuous Operation of the massage device is not possible because large changes in the position of the massage device relative to the target contact area on the patient's chest occur too quickly and efficient resuscitation is therefore not possible. Under certain circumstances it may even endanger the patient.

This task is solved with the invention
  • a holding plate element that can be positioned on the patient's chest at the desired contact area, wherein
    • the holding plate element can be connected and clamped to the support board by means of at least three tensioning means acting on its circumference in such a way that the patient can be fixed with his upper body between the support board and the holding plate element by means of the tensioning means acting between them, and where
    • the holding plate element is designed approximately circular with a central contact surface for the massage stamp or ring-shaped with a central opening for the passage of the massage stamp.

Fig. 1 shows a device according to the invention, designated in its entirety by 10, with the help of which a patient 11 can be transported lying down while at the same time receiving chest compressions. For this purpose, the device 10 is provided with a support board 12 on which the patient rests with his back. A massage device 14 is arranged on the support board 12 at one of the corner areas located at the head end 13, which is located on a top view according to Fig. 1 The portal support, which cannot be seen in more detail, has an arm 15 which projects above the patient's chest and which carries a reversibly drivable massage stamp 16 at its free end. The massage stamp 16 can be positioned at a target contact area 17 in order to carry out the cardiopulmonary massage on the patient 11 by moving its print head up and down. The reaction forces, which act essentially perpendicular to the patient's chest and which occur as a result of the cardiac massage, are transferred directly from the massage device 14, which is directly connected to the support board 12. As far as described up to this point, the structure of the device essentially corresponds to that shown in the DE 10 2013 100 943 A1 is known, to which reference is hereby made and the disclosure content of which is hereby made the subject of the present application.

For this purpose, the holding plate element 19 has four connecting elements 21 which are arranged approximately evenly distributed on its circumference, are diagonally opposite one another and are aligned with the corner regions of the support board 12, and which the four clamping means 20 attached to the corner regions of the support board can engage. The tensioning means 20 are tensioning straps which are provided with hook fastening elements 22 which can be releasably attached to the connecting elements 21 which are arranged on the holding plate element 19 and are assigned to them. In order to facilitate the connection of the hook closure elements 22 to the associated connection elements 21, it is preferably provided that the hook closure elements snap into place on the corresponding connection elements with magnet support.

The massage device can therefore carry out the cardiac massage even during transport without there being any risk that the massage stamp 16 will lose its position at the target contact area (i.e. at the patient's sternum). The additional connection 23 with the additional tensioning means 25 guided between the legs 24 of the patient, which is attached directly to the sling 27, ensures that the position of the patient relative to the sling remains largely the same and in particular the patient with the device applied to his upper body not forward (i.e. left in Fig.1 ) can slip out of the sling, for example if the patient is carried down a flight of stairs foot first by his rescuers.

As can be seen, in the preferred exemplary embodiment shown, it is designed in a ring shape with a central opening 28, which forms a passage for the massage stamp 16 when the holding plate element 19 is at the target contact area 17 of the patient, i.e. preferably concentric to the lower third of the sternum Chest 18 is positioned. The holding plate element 19 has an inner ring element 29 made of an approximately 2 to 5 mm thick, flexible plastic material, which is covered with a high-strength fabric 30. Due to the comparatively large width of the ring element 29 in its radial direction, which is preferably at least 35 mm and in the illustrated embodiment at least 50 mm, the holding plate element is largely inflexible in its radial direction and also in its circumferential direction, due to the relatively small Thickness, on the other hand, can be deformed in a direction perpendicular to the patient's chest, so that it can adapt to the individual anatomical conditions of the patient in question. In the exemplary embodiment described and shown here, the connection elements 21 and the additional connection 23 are arranged on fastening tabs 31, which are arranged in a radially projecting manner on the holding plate element 19. For this purpose, the fastening tabs 31 consist of strips 32 made of a high-strength fabric, which are wrapped around the covered ring element 29 and whose ends 33 then protruding radially on the outside are sewn to one another and to the connecting elements 21 or the additional connection 23 or connected in another suitable manner.

It is possible, for example, to provide the ring element 29 with marking lines (not shown) in the area of the four fastening tabs, each offset by 90° to one another, for the clamping means 20 to be connected to the support board, or between them, which ensure the correct alignment of the holding plate element concentric to the target contact area 17 facilitate, which coincides with the center of the central opening 28, i.e. is concentric to the opening 28. After the holding plate element has been correctly attached, all that remains is to position the massage stamp 16 with its pressure surface centrally in the central opening 28 of the ring element 29. However, it is also possible to design the holding plate element not ring-shaped, but closed, and then to place the pressure surface of the massage stamp not directly on the patient's chest, but on the top of the holding plate element, which causes the up and down movement of the massage stamp due to its inherent flexibility in the direction perpendicular to the patient's chest. With such a design, it is also possible to use the massage stamp on its pressure surface, for example to be coupled to the holding plate element by means of a Velcro connector and in this way to create a firm connection between the massage stamp and the patient, who is practically clamped by the device, in a direction transverse to the direction of actuation of the massage stamp.
